Gram panchayat finances, 2024–25
XV Finance Commission grant for
Jamapani panchayat, Dharni zila parishad.
These are the panchayat's own accounts, not this village's: where a panchayat
holds several villages, the money covers all of them, and where a village
spans several panchayats only this one's return appears.
Opening balance
₹5.13 lakh
Received from state (auto-transfer)
₹2.20 lakh
Received directly
—
Spent
₹1.24 lakh
Unspent at year end
₹6.09 lakh
Untied (basic grant)
opened ₹0 · received ₹79,987 · spent ₹0 · left ₹79,987
Tied (earmarked)
opened ₹5.13 lakh · received ₹1.40 lakh · spent ₹1.24 lakh · left ₹5.29 lakh
Source: eGramSwaraj, as reported by the panchayat. Untied and tied
together make up the totals above.
